LOC100287759 GI:239743801 PREDICTED: hypothetical protein XP_002342960 1 mlvfhaflev sgapqssrns qhghafggqk leqqaplqra kkrgiqnhas 50 51 vglsvtpvwm glsasssvag lnvgichl